Reducing overgrown plants is a vital aspect of landscape management, assisting to bring back order, improve visual appeals,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can limit air flow, minimize sunlight penetration, and develop chances for insects and disease. Pruning and thinning are the primary techniques for managing thick or unruly greenery, permitting plants to prosper while maintaining a controlled look. The process involves selectively removing excess branches, stems, and foliage, constantly thinking about the natural development routine of each types. Timing is vital; some plants respond best to pruning throughout inactivity, while flowering ranges may need post-bloom cutting to preserve blossoms. Appropriate method guarantees cuts are clean and positioned to encourage healthy new development. In addition to improving plant health, minimizing overgrowth enhances ease of access and exposure in the landscape Pathways, driveways, and outdoor home end up being safer and more welcoming. Long-lasting maintenance strategies avoid future overgrowth, making sure a balanced and unified landscape.
